Martin Mathieson, a former founder and managing partner of QuestGates, has established a new specialist adjusting business, focusing on liability adjusting and claims management services.

Mathieson, director of claims for Mathieson-Ingham said: "A number of established players have formed bolt-on liability units with varied success and not always meeting the needs and requirements of the insurance industry.
During recent years, this has fuelled an increasing debate over the value provided by some adjusters.

"In our view, there needs to be a re-injection of passion for both claims investigation and management services."

Mathieson-Ingham said it had already been successful in attracting contract wins, and was recently appointed in relation to a £1.5m plus property liability case.

Mathieson added: "Our regional teams provide comprehensive national coverage. However, we make no apology for not been the largest adjuster in the UK. Indeed we consider this to be a positive strength; we are large enough to handle FTSE 100 corporations, but are small enough to care and deliver a personal, reliable and tailored service."
